⚠️ Safety
- Dilute & concentrated HCl are corrosive — wear goggles and gloves; wipe spills and rinse skin with plenty of water.
- Zn + HCl releases hydrogen (H₂), which is flammable — keep away from flames; do not seal the flask.
- Na₂S₂O₃ + HCl releases sulphur dioxide (SO₂), a toxic, choking gas — work in a fume cupboard / well-ventilated area, especially for asthmatics.
- Heating the thiosulphate mixture: handle warm glassware with care and use a water bath, not a direct flame.
